A press release from the McHenry County Sheriff’s Department:

Four Charged After Narcotics Investigation in Lake In The Hills 

Four individuals were charged Friday for selling narcotics out of a bar in Lake in the Hills, Illinois.

The arrests came on the heels of a joint investigation by Lake in the Hills Police and the McHenry County Sheriff’s Office Narcotics Task Force (which includes members of the LITH PD) sparked by numerous complaints of patrons selling cocaine inside the bar. 

During the undercover operation, detectives purchased approximately 7 grams of cocaine from the four men.

After reviewing the facts of the case with the McHenry County State’s Attorney’s Office, arrest warrants were issued for those involved. 

The arrests on April 29, 2016 involved members of the US Marshals Great Lakes Regional Fugitive Task Force; Drug Enforcement Administration; Lake County Metropolitan Enforcement Group; Lake County Sheriff’s Office Gang Task Force; Lake in the Hills Police Department; Crystal Lake Police Department; and the McHenry County Sheriff’s Police.

During the arrest of Velasco, detectives seized an additional 29.5 grams of cocaine, 6 vials of steroids, 37 pills of steroids, three (3) digital scales, 5 Xanax pills, and $3,446.00.  The street value of the cocaine seized is estimated to be approximately $3,600.
